Netbeans 在哪里可以找到;poi-ooxml-schemas-3.15.jar“的;Javadoc和jar源代码?

Netbeans 在哪里可以找到;poi-ooxml-schemas-3.15.jar“的;Javadoc和jar源代码?,netbeans,apache-poi,javadoc,Netbeans,Apache Poi,Javadoc,我正在使用Netbeans中的ApachePOI(版本:3.15)Word。它的函数不显示任何Javadoc。通过单击Netbeans中的AttachJavadoc 没有“poi-ooxml-schemas-3.15.jar”的Javadoc可用 已搜索,但未找到Javadoc jar或sources jar。有人能告诉我在哪里可以找到它们吗?中央Maven repo提供了一个Javadoc jar构建: 如果这发生在脱机状态,您可以让IDE在已知的Maven存储库中搜索POI Javadoc

我正在使用Netbeans中的ApachePOI(版本:3.15)Word。它的函数不显示任何Javadoc。通过单击Netbeans中的AttachJavadoc

没有“poi-ooxml-schemas-3.15.jar”的Javadoc可用


已搜索,但未找到Javadoc jar或sources jar。有人能告诉我在哪里可以找到它们吗?

中央Maven repo提供了一个Javadoc jar构建:

如果这发生在脱机状态,您可以让IDE在已知的Maven存储库中搜索POI Javadoc工件,或者下载您使用的版本的源代码,并从中构建文档

apache项目的源代码通常可以通过其项目页面获得,如下所示:(源代码分发部分)。

来自:

我似乎找不到OOXML CT..类的源代码,它们来自哪里?

ApachePOI中的OOXML支持构建在使用XMLBeans编译成Java的文件格式XML模式之上。目前,编译是使用XMLBeans 2.3完成的,以最大限度地与安装兼容。(您可以在XMLBeans 2.3运行时或任何更高版本的XMLBeans上使用生成的类。如果您当前使用的是XMLBeans 2.2或更早版本,很遗憾,您必须升级,但这已不再常见)

所有org.openxmlformats.schemas.spreadsheetml.x2006 CT…类都是由XMLBeans自动生成的。生成的Java放入ooxml schemas src jar,编译后的版本放入ooxml schemas jar

完整的ooxml模式jar随Apache POI一起分发,而简化的POI ooxml模式jar只包含公共部分。源jar不随POI一起正常分发。但是,可以从Maven Central获得—向您最喜欢的Maven mirror咨询ooxml模式src jar。或者,如果您下载了POI源代码d分发(或从SVN签出)和构建时,Ant将自动下载规范XML模式,并编译它以生成源和二进制ooxml模式JAR

因此,如果您真的需要源代码,您可以获取Apache POI的源代码,并使用构建工具重新创建自动生成的源文件。如果您需要文档,您需要阅读已发布的Microsoft文件格式文档,因为ooxml模式JAR只是根据已发布的规范自动生成的